The maps show the layout of a library in the year 2000 and how it has changed up to the present day.
Overall, there have been significant changes in most sections of the library, except for the travel section, the new books area, and the service desk, which have remained the same.
Looking at the maps in more detail, we can see that on the left-hand side of the entrance, there was fiction, which has been replaced by the art, hobbies, fiction, and cookery sections today. Except for fiction, the other three facilities were in the middle of the hall, and nowadays there are several tables.
As well as this, one physical structure that has been added is a café, which is located where non-fiction was in the past. And non-fiction books have moved to fiction’s previous place.
